Your Biological Clock: The Science of Aging Explained
In what way does the biological clock affect the aging process? Regulated by genetic and environmental factors, the biological clock serves a crucial function in controlling cellular activities and general physiological well-being. It controls the scheduling of numerous biological activities, such as cell division, metabolic functions, and repair systems. Over time, the accumulation of cellular damage and the gradual decline in the efficiency of these processes contribute to aging.
The protective caps called telomeres, located at chromosome ends, decrease in length with each cell division, representing a biological measure of aging. When telomeres become critically short, cells can no longer divide, leading to cellular senescence. In addition, epigenetic variations can transform gene expression while leaving DNA sequences unchanged, which further impacts aging and longevity. Grasping these mechanisms delivers understanding about how life choices and potential supplementation could affect longevity, underscoring the role of the biological clock throughout aging.

Cortisol Levels Are Reduced by Adaptogens
An increasing amount of research indicates that adaptogens play an essential role in diminishing cortisol levels, as a result aiding individuals in managing stress productively. Adaptogens, like ashwagandha, rhodiola rosea, and holy basil, have been proven to modulate the body's stress response, causing lower cortisol production. High cortisol, commonly termed the "stress hormone," can have negative effects on health, including body weight elevation, anxiety, and weakened immune function. By supporting hormonal balance and boosting the body's resilience to stressors, adaptogens maintain overall well-being. This decrease in cortisol not only supports individuals cope with daily challenges but may also contribute to improved longevity by lessening the long-term effects of chronic stress on the body.

Resveratrol: Nature's 'Fountain of Youth'?
Is resveratrol really the answer to increasing human life expectancy? This natural compound, found mainly in red wine, grapes, and certain berries, has gained recognition for its possible age-defying characteristics. Research suggests that resveratrol may activate sirtuins, a set of proteins connected to cellular health and longevity. These proteins are believed to improve the body's ability to withstand stress and promote cellular repair processes.
Animal research has indicated that resveratrol can boost metabolic health, lower inflammation, and imitate the effects of caloric restriction, which has been linked to increased lifespan. However, the translation of these findings to humans remains ambiguous. While some studies suggest potential benefits, others require more rigorous clinical trials to identify effective dosages and long-term impacts. As interest in longevity supplements expands, resveratrol continues to be a central element in the quest for the elusive "fountain of youth."

Benefits for Heart Health
Several studies have underscored the important role of omega-3 fatty acids in promoting heart health, which may consequently influence overall lifespan. These essential fats, usually found in fish oil and certain plant sources, contribute to cardiovascular well-being by minimizing triglyceride levels, bringing down blood pressure, and strengthening arterial function. Research shows that individuals with higher omega-3 intake frequently present a lower risk of heart disease, a leading cause of mortality worldwide. Moreover, omega-3s are linked to enhanced heart rhythm and reduced plaque buildup in arteries. By supporting heart health, omega-3 fatty acids may improve quality of life and longevity, making them a valuable component of a comprehensive approach to prolonging lifespan through nutrition.
Inflammation Reduction Effects
Omega-3 fatty acids fulfill a crucial part in lowering inflammation, a key factor associated with many chronic diseases that can negatively impact lifespan. These essential fats, chiefly found in fish oil and certain plant sources, are known to control inflammatory processes in the body. By reducing the production of pro-inflammatory cytokines and encouraging the synthesis of anti-inflammatory molecules, omega-3s help mitigate conditions such as arthritis, heart disease, and neurodegenerative disorders. Research demonstrates that individuals with greater omega-3 intake experience decreased levels of inflammation-related markers, which aligns with improved health outcomes. Consequently, incorporating omega-3 fatty acids into the diet may present a strategic approach to increase longevity through inflammation reduction, ultimately leading to a healthier, longer life.
Understanding the Role of Vitamins and Minerals in Longevity Supplements
Whereas various factors influence healthy aging, vitamins and minerals play an essential role in the formulation of longevity supplements. These micronutrients aid multiple physiological functions that can boost total health and potentially extend lifespan. For instance, antioxidants like vitamins C and E aid in neutralize oxidative stress, which is related to age-related decline. Additionally, vitamin D contributes to bone health and immune function, vital for older adults.
Minerals such as magnesium and zinc are crucial for cell function and metabolic functions. Magnesium helps maintain muscle and nerve function, while zinc supports immune response and wound healing. Moreover, B vitamins are vital for energy metabolism and cognitive health.
Integrating these vitamins and minerals into longevity supplements assists in tackling nutritional deficiencies and cultivates a complete approach to aging, supporting vitality and resilience as individuals move through the later stages of life.
